Before starting the trek we must know about the trek, which is starting from Hadsar and covering a distance of 13km path to reach Manimahesh lake. Now begins the trek,
 The next morning, we take a taxi to a place called Hadsar from where we will start our trekking part, from here onward the path should be covered by foot, also horses are available One more way is by helicopter (from Bharmaur to Gauri Kund)

After reaching Hadsar we will keep traveling for 6km to Dhanchho our first stop To reach there we have to cross a bridge which I personally like a lot (wooden bridge), The surroundings of this place are so pure and beautiful that anyone can fall in love with this place.

After continuing our journey from Dhanchho we move on to Gauri Kund. Which is 6km from Dhanchho. It is a holy place and it is believed that Goddess Gauri (Goddess Parvati) comes here for a bath that's why only females are allowed to take a holy dip here and no male is allowed to go here. After staying there for a while and having some Prashad(Langar), all devotees move to Manimahesh Kund. While some people move to watch kamal Kund(a pond at the foot of  Kailash hill), which is 3km from Gauri Kund a diverted route from Manimahesh lake. Now we move towards Manimahesh Lake which is 1km away from Gauri Kund.

After reaching Manimahesh lake we perform some rituals there like, take a bath, worship of Lord Shiva, and do Parikrama of Kund. After that, we have to take Darshan of Kailash parvat from there. Manimahesh lake is situated at an altitude of 13000 feet at the foothills of  The Kailash Peak(18564ft).
Kailash darshan
After that, we will stay there for a night for the darshan of the Mani which is very rare and should be seen at the dawn period(Bharam mahurat).
